The available position is for a State Fair Administrator 1 or Trainee, a key player in the New York State Department of Agriculture and Markets Events Unit. This full-time role is based at the New York State Fairgrounds in Syracuse, NY, and involves a comprehensive schedule typically spanning 37.5 hours from Saturday through Wednesday, from 1:00 PM to 9:00 PM. The schedule might be adjusted based on operational needs with reasonable notice. The State Fair Administrator will supervise and coordinate all aspects of the fair's event management, ensuring seamless execution of large-scale events. Responsibilities include oversight of event staff, coordination of logistics with various departments, management of supplies and equipment, and resolution of operational issues to deliver successful and memorable fairs. The role is crucial in ensuring that all activities comply with contractual, legal, and fair policy requirements, while maintaining smooth operations from setup to breakdown of the event.

Candidates for this position will engage in rigorous oversight of fairground spatial arrangements, service and utility provisions, financial monitoring including expenses and revenue tracking, and collaborative contract and account management with the finance office. Job Duties

  • Supervising and directing event staff fostering a productive and efficient team
  • coordinating event logistics and service requests with internal departments
  • managing and maintaining critical event supplies and equipment
  • resolving issues and recommending solutions to ensure smooth event operations
  • guaranteeing adherence to all contractual obligations fair policies and legal requirements
  • reviewing and processing applications and contracts for accuracy and compliance
  • directing the spatial arrangement and setup/breakdown of fairgrounds for all participants
  • ensuring the provision of essential utilities and services for events
  • monitoring event finances including tracking expenses and revenues and preparing comprehensive reports
  • collaborating with the finance office on contract management and account reconciliation
